What is a remote Epic Nursing Informatics?

A Remote Epic Nursing Informatics job involves using nursing knowledge and information technology skills to optimize and manage the Epic electronic health record (EHR) system from a remote location. Professionals in this role work to improve workflows, train clinical staff, analyze data, and ensure that the Epic system supports safe and efficient patient care. They serve as a bridge between clinical teams and IT departments, often participating in system upgrades, troubleshooting, and process improvements. Remote work allows these professionals to perform their duties from home or other non-clinical settings, using secure digital tools to collaborate with healthcare teams.

How does a remote Epic Nursing Informatics professional collaborate with clinical staff and IT teams to optimize electronic health records (EHR) workflows?

Remote Epic Nursing Informatics professionals play a key role in bridging the gap between clinical staff and IT teams. They regularly engage with nurses, physicians, and other stakeholders through virtual meetings to gather feedback on EHR usability and workflow challenges. Using this input, they work closely with IT specialists to configure, test, and implement system enhancements or training initiatives that improve clinical documentation, patient safety, and compliance. Effective communication and problem-solving skills are essential, as the role often involves translating clinical needs into technical solutions in a remote environment.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ote Epic Nursing Informatics specialist?

To excel as a Remote Epic Nursing Informatics Specialist, you need a nursing background (RN licensure), expertise in clinical workflows, and solid knowledge of health informatics principles. Experience with the Epic electronic health record (EHR) system, Epic certifications (such as Epic Clinical Analyst or Epic Nurse Informaticist), and familiarity with healthcare IT tools are typically required. Strong analytical thinking, attention to detail, and effective communication skills are crucial for translating clinical needs into technical solutions and collaborating virtually. These competencies ensure smooth EHR integration, optimize patient care processes, and support ongoing digital transformation in healthcare.

What is the difference between Remote Epic Nursing Informatics vs Remote Epic Clinical Analyst?

Remote Epic Nursing Informatics professionals focus on integrating nursing workflows with Epic systems, requiring nursing credentials and clinical knowledge. Remote Epic Clinical Analysts analyze and optimize Epic software functionalities, often with a broader healthcare IT background. Both roles are vital in healthcare settings but differ mainly in their clinical versus technical focus.

Job description

WHO WE ARE & WHAT WE DO
Tallahassee Memorial Healthcare (TMH) is a private, nonprofit community-based healthcare system that provides care to a 22-county region in North Florida and South Georgia. We are a career destination with over 6,000 colleagues who reflect the diversity of our community.
TMH is the region's healthcare leader and top provider of advanced care with a 772-bed acute care hospital and the region's only:
  • Level II Trauma Center
  • Primary Stroke Center
  • Level III Neonatal Intensive Care
  • Pediatric Intensive Care
  • The most advanced cancer, heart and vascular, orthopedic & surgery programs in the Panhandle.

Our system also includes a psychiatric hospital, multiple specialty care centers, six residency programs and more than 50 affiliated physician practices.
HOW YOU'LL MAKE AN IMPACT
Job Summary:
  • Application systems expert in multiple or highly specialized phases of application systems analysis, design, implementation, and support.
  • Formulates, defines, and performs complex analysis, design, and implementation of enterprise-wide information systems (IS) functionality.
  • Responsible for Epic application modules and third party applications; designs and, customizes tables and screens; builds databases; and tests, "debugs," upgrades, and documents information systems' functionality under department management's supervision.
  • Utilizes and applies knowledge of process-flow analysis and major business automation functions to evaluate such needs.
  • Designs and implements highly complex solutions using a variety of technologies in a supportable and scalable manner.
  • Mentors IT/Application Svcs Analysts (JC: 451702).
  • Provides a secure, effective, integrated patient care delivery system that continually improves outcomes, reduces cost, increases efficiency, and enhances patients' experiences.

Reports To: IT [Information Technology]/Manager Application Svcs (job code (JC): 221301)
Supervises: None
WHAT YOU'LL NEED TO APPLY
Required Education:
  • Bachelor's degree in IT, IT management, software engineering, computer engineering, computer science, computer information systems, applied engineering, health information management (HIM), health informatics, nursing informatics, nursing, health science, education, business administration, health care, or a related field.
  • Human Resources (HR) may accept directly related work experience on a 1-year:1-year basis for required education. [NOTE: Experience credited in lieu of formal education will not be credited toward the minimum experience requirement below (i.e., the same experience will not be counted twice).]

Required Experience:
  • Four (4) years of directly related professional experience

Other Qualifications: Communication skills (critical). Problem-solving skills (critical)
Required Certification/License/Registry:
  • Related Epic certification(s) required. Multiple certifications may be required depending on functional area and job responsibilities. Required certification(s) must be obtained within ninety (90) days from last class completion. If a required certification is not obtained after three (3) examination attempts, the incumbent has a period of thirty (30) days after the last examination attempt to apply for other job opportunities within the organization. If unable to acquire another position within the organization, the incumbent's employment with Tallahassee Memorial HealthCare, Inc. (TMH) ends.
